| Re: Osiris Spyware Guide - How to make it better I think if you're going for a portal look then you might as well use Joomla or WP. With this template you will have a very limited area for your actual guide (assuming you put it in that content area.) I would do a simple banner up top with a horizontal navigation bar linking to the different guides and also a download page. Then in a footer you can link to all the other sites and stuff. I dunno...this site looks good, but I think it distracts from the important part...that being the guide.
